The Kennebec Valley Art Association is starting off our annual series of Young at Art events at the Harlow Gallery with Higher Forms of Art, the 4th annual exhibition of artwork by area high school students. Come celebrate emerging artists at the opening reception on Friday, February 19th from 5 to 8 pm at the Harlow Gallery in downtown Hallowell. This event is free and open to the public and refreshments will be served.

Participating schools this year include Cony, Gardiner, Maranacook and Richmond High Schools. This fourth year of collaboration between area high schools and the Harlow Gallery is a community effort to unite & exhibit artists of differing ages and ability in a professional atmosphere. The students participate in planning and hanging the exhibition. A variety of media will be exhibited and the focus of the artwork will be on drawing, painting, design, sculpture and photography, showcasing the outstanding talents of emerging artists from our community. The exhibit will run through the weekend and close at 4pm on Sunday, February 21st.
